Huntingdon vs. Greensboro
The following statements compare Huntingdon College and Greensboro College with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- Both schools are private.
- Huntingdon's tuition ($29,070) is more expensive than Greensboro ($21,000).
- Huntingdon's acceptance rate (69.49%) is lower than Greensboro (70.14%).
- Huntingdon has higher yield (14.83%) than Greensboro (7.18%).
- Both schools have same SAT scores of 1,075.
- Greensboro's students to faculty ratio (10 to 1) is lower than Huntingdon (15 to 1).
- Greensboro (967 students) is larger than Huntingdon (892 students) with more enrolled students.
- Huntingdon ($18,019) has higher amount of financial aid than Greensboro ($14,975).
- Huntingdon's graduation rate (48%) is higher than Greensboro (46%).
